今天發現了一個錯誤:CouldnotexecuteJDBCbatchupdate最后發現原因是SQL語句長度大于1M,而我機器上的mysql是默認設置,也就是說mysql通訊的數據包大小設置是1M,這就造成sql語句執行失敗。于是把mysql的配置文件(my.ini)中的max_allowed_packet=6M變大,問題就解決了linux下:sudogedit/etc/mysql/my.cnfmysqlsql語句最大長度設置方法
系統 2019-08-12 01:54:40 2850
MySQL索引分析和優化(轉)-FocusOnLAMPMySQL索引分析和優化(轉)由kcloze發表于:2012/05/153:56星期二一、什么是索引?索引用來快速地尋找那些具有特定值的記錄,所有MySQL索引都以B-樹的形式保存。如果沒有索引,執行查詢時MySQL必須從第一個記錄開始掃描整個表的所有記錄,直至找到符合要求的記錄。表里面的記錄數量越多,這個操作的代價就越高。如果作為搜索條件的列上已經創建了索引,MySQL無需掃描任何記錄即可迅速得到目標
系統 2019-08-12 01:32:03 2850
1.安裝http://dev.mysql.com/downloads/tools/workbench/選擇合適的,下載(以Ubuntu為例)cd到下載目錄,然后sudodpkg-iworkbench.deb有依賴關系未解決的話,sudoapt-get-finstall2.初級教程百度文庫http://wenku.baidu.com/link?url=SfWJxUMd-mQAB7uHoo2fUsowkKoGRv1_B4gSkiB2lcaZ36UG7lHunw
系統 2019-08-12 01:53:02 2844
1.查找重復的行SELECT*FROMblog_user_relationaWHERE(a.account_instance_id,a.follow_account_instance_id)IN(SELECTaccount_instance_id,follow_account_instance_idFROMblog_user_relationGROUPBYaccount_instance_id,follow_account_instance_idHAVIN
系統 2019-08-12 01:55:14 2837
Solr與Mysql數據庫的集成,實現全量索引、增量索引的創建。基本原理很簡單:在Solr項目中注冊solr的DataImportHandler并配置Mysql數據源以及數據查詢sql語句。當我們通過Solr后臺控制頁面或者直接訪問某個地址(后面給出),Solr就會調用DataImportHandler,連接數據庫,根據sql語句查詢數據,創建索引。示例solr版本:solr4.3.1約定Solr的安裝目錄,如E:\environment\solr-4.3
系統 2019-08-12 01:52:40 2836
1:user表:CREATETABLE`user`(`id`int(11)NOTNULLAUTO_INCREMENT,`name`varchar(32)NOTNULL,PRIMARYKEY(`id`))ENGINE=MyISAMDEFAULTCHARSET=utf82:mysqltools.php(mysql工具類)
系統 2019-08-12 01:52:47 2835
在我們使用查詢語句的時候,經常要返回前幾條或者中間某幾行數據,這個時候怎么辦呢?不用擔心,mysql已經為我們提供了這樣一個功能。SELECT*FROMtableLIMIT[offset,]rows|rowsOFFSEToffsetLIMIT子句可以被用于強制SELECT語句返回指定的記錄數。LIMIT接受一個或兩個數字參數。參數必須是一個整數常量。如果給定兩個參數,第一個參數指定第一個返回記錄行的偏移量,第二個參數指定返回記錄行的最大數目。初始記錄行的偏
系統 2019-08-12 01:51:37 2828
http://rimuhosting.com/howto/mysqlbackup.jspAutomatedMySQLDatabaseBackupVersion1WanttobackupyourMySQLdatabasestoanothermachineonanightlybasis?Thencreatea/etc/cron.daily/mysqlbackup.shjoblikethis:mysqldump--compress-uroot-p$pw-h$cu
系統 2019-08-12 01:51:41 2824
這是一個非常實用的投票實例,應用在雙方觀點對抗投票場景。用戶可以選擇支持代表自己觀點的一方進行投票,本文以紅藍雙方投票為例,通過前后臺交互,直觀展示紅藍雙方投票數和所占比例,應用非常廣泛。查看演示下載源碼本文是一篇綜合知識應用類文章,需要您具備PHP、jQuery、MySQL以及html和css方面的基本知識。本文在《PHP+MySql+jQuery實現的“頂”和“踩”投票功能》一文基礎上做了適當改進,共用了數據表,您可以先點擊了解這篇文章。HTML我們需
系統 2019-08-29 23:12:40 2811
unabletoconnect!";}mysql_select_db($db)ordie("unabletoselectdatabase
系統 2019-08-12 01:52:40 2803
password用于修改mysql的用戶密碼,如果是應用與web程序建議使用md5()函數,password函數舊版16位,新版41位,可用selectlength(password('123456'))察看。password函數加密不可逆,如果和數據庫里加密后內容比較時可以采用password(pwd)==字段內容的方式;md5函數加密后32位,此加密算法不可逆,其實md5算法是信息摘要算法,如果拿來做壓縮也是有損壓縮,理論上即使有反向算法也無法恢復信息
系統 2019-08-12 01:54:42 2791
查看當前連接系統參數:SHOWVARIABLESLIKE'%char%';mysql>showvariableslike'char%';+--------------------------+----------------|Variable_name|Value+--------------------------+----------------|character_set_client|gbk|character_set_connection|gbk
系統 2019-08-12 01:52:36 2783
初學MySQL,記錄一下MySQL用c語言編程時遇到的問題。這是我的源程序:1intmain(void)2{3MYSQL*mysql=NULL;456if((mysql=mysql_init(mysql))==NULL)7{8fprintf(stderr,"CannotinitializeMySQL");9return1;10}11if(mysql_real_connect(mysql,"localhost","kerry","beck123",NULL,
系統 2019-08-12 01:51:54 2778
Node.js是一套用來編寫高性能網絡服務器的JavaScript工具包通常在NodeJS開發中我們經常涉及到操作數據庫,尤其是MySQL,作為應用最為廣泛的開源數據庫則成為我們的首選,本篇就來介紹下如何通過NodeJS來操作MySQL數據庫。安裝MySQL模塊到NodeJS中我們需要讓NodeJS支持MySQL,則需要將MySQL模塊添加到系統支持庫想要快速了解Node.js,贊生推薦親看看node.js_guide.pdf—node.js開發指南:想要
系統 2019-08-29 22:30:00 2775
首先在nuGet下載MySql.Data.Entity安裝mysqlforvisualstudiohttp://www.mysql.com/why-mysql/windows/visualstudio/安裝mysqlconnector6.9.3http://dev.mysql.com/downloads/connector/net/6.9.html安裝EntityFramework6ToolsforVisualStudio2012http://www.mi
系統 2019-08-12 01:54:44 2743